How much do student activities director j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for student activities director in Indiana is $55,755.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$30,900.00 and $67,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Student Activities Director do?

A Student Activities Director is responsible for planning, organizing, and overseeing extracurricular programs and events at a school or college. They work to enhance student engagement by coordinating clubs, leadership opportunities, and campus activities. Their role often includes managing budgets, supervising student organizations, and collaborating with faculty and staff to create a vibrant campus community. The goal is to support student development outside the classroom and foster a sense of belonging among students.

What is the difference between Student Activities Director vs Student Affairs Coordinator?

AspectStudent Activities DirectorStudent Affairs Coordinator
CredentialsBachelor’s degree; experience in event planning or student engagementBachelor’s degree; background in student services or counseling
Work EnvironmentCampus events, student organizations, extracurricular activitiesStudent support services, orientation programs, student development
Employer & IndustryColleges, universities, student organizationsEducational institutions, student services offices
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ding roles in student engagement and event planningUnderstanding student support and development roles

The Student Activities Director primarily focuses on organizing campus events and managing student organizations, while the Student Affairs Coordinator handles student support services and development programs. Both roles require a bachelor’s degree and are integral to student life but differ in their specific responsibilities and work environments.

What does a Student Activities Director do?

As a student activities director, your responsibilities include overseeing various extra-curricular and social programs, including student government, clubs, and events, at a high school or college. You plan, schedule, coordinate, and supervise events like dances, field trips, assemblies, and graduation activities. You may manage student body elections, advise the student government with record-keeping and meetings, and maintain the school’s funding and activity calendar. Other duties include participating in faculty meetings, managing finances, approving student body fund spending, keeping track of student body equipment and supplies, managing ticket sales, maintaining activity announcements around the school, and abiding by professional ethics standards. You also ensure all clubs abide by state and district laws as well as handle parent and staff concerns.
